    Jada G.

    I didn't think this type of store existed outside of Center City, so I'm glad to see it annexed on Penn's bookstore! It's a little in the cut on Sansom, but there's a lot packed in here. Unlike a lot of gift shops with similar knick-knacks, I didn't feel completely overwhelmed by the sheer amount of products. Sure, you can buy a bunch of Philly regalia or just a new pair of earrings, but you can tell a lot of thought went into the displays and making use of the wider space (certainly a trait of West Philly establishments). I can't say it's exactly -unique- since this concept of store is pretty popular and most shops in this vein end up at the same wholesale shows, but I was pleased with the price of a lot of the things here. Even if you're not in the mood to buy anything, even window shopping is a treat if you're in the neighborhood!

    Kevin J.

    Hello world is a small knick knack shop that had affordable and less affordable items haha. The good: they have so many different little things too choose from so you are almost assured to find something that will catch your eye The bad: Cost varies with some things being affordable and others not. They have some really nice posters near the door that are only $6 but they are an awkward 20 x 28 which makes it difficult to find a good frame =/. Also the hours are pretty restricted being open only 10-5.

    Another cool experience in Philadelphia. I am loving this city!…read more My husband and I received a gift certificate to Cook as a wedding gift and we didn't realize how quickly the events book up. Holy snikees! You have to literally log on to their website the minute the classes are posted and reserve a spot immediately. We got married in May and have been trying to use our gift certificate ever since. It was worth the wait! Our event was hosted by The Royal Chef (Darren McGrady). He cooked for 5 US Presidents in addition to the Queen of England and her family. Needless to say, he didn't disappoint. Not only was the food he created fantastic, but he was personable and super funny. There were 16 people total (which is the max for the space) and we enjoyed observing Darren and learning new techniques. The wrap-around counter ensures that eveyone has a bird's eye view. We loved every minute of it. Our menu included: - Blueberry, Feta and Kale Salad - Chili and Garlic Crusted Shrimp with Double Cheese Grits - Minute Steaks with Blue Cheese, Caramelized Onions, and Cannellini Bruschetta - Sticky Toffee Pudding with Clotted Cream The staff at Cook is top-notch. Never an empty wine nor water glass, and plates were delivered and cleared with the quickness. It was a casual, social, and fun setting. This is not a hands-on culinary event, rather, this is an event where you sit back, relax, and watch your chef work their magic. You don't have to lift a finger and that's the way I like it! You can purchase kitchen gadgets and goodies at this location at a 15% discount on the day of your event. Cook offers something for everyone. Some of the events are pricey, but there are some that are more budget-friendly. Check it out and be sure to work those quick-typing fingers to reserve a fun class fast!
